This feeling of “lost and found”

How you can find yourself again in a foreign land… As I was cycling in the streets of Oxford on a beautiful and sunny Sunday, admiring the magnificence of the colleges, a familiar feeling pervaded me: this feeling of "lost and found" that so often happens when you are not living in a familiar place.

